Overview
The Caspian AI Agent Hackathon is a 15-day online competition organised by Caspian, an open-source SDK that gives AI agents a unified identity across communication channels like email, Slack, Discord, Telegram, and WhatsApp. Participants are challenged to build an AI agent for any domain or use case that uses the caspian-sdk and runs on at least two supported channels. The goal is to demonstrate how agents can act beyond chat windows and interact seamlessly across multiple platforms.
Open to students, working professionals, and independent developers, the hackathon requires no prior experience with Caspian. Teams of 1–2 members are allowed, and solo participation is encouraged. Inter-college and inter-specialisation teams are welcome, making it a great opportunity for cross-disciplinary collaboration. The event runs fully online, so participants can join from anywhere.
The hackathon takes place from July 27 to August 13, 2026. Submissions must include a public GitHub repository and a demo video. Finalists may be asked to give a live demonstration. AI coding assistants are permitted, but all code must be written during the hackathon period. Judging criteria include creativity and originality of the use case, functional implementation, and a working prototype.
Participants can request starter credits for paid communication channels during the event, helping them test and showcase their agents effectively. Registration is via the official Unstop page, with all necessary resources—SDK repository, documentation, and Discord community—linked in the event description.

What the funding covers
Total prize pool: ₹20,000 cash + $1,500 in Caspian credits.
- 1st Place: ₹20,000 cash + $1,000 Caspian credits.
- 2nd Place: $300 Caspian credits.
- 3rd Place: $200 Caspian credits.
Teams may request starter credits for paid communication channels during the event to aid development and testing.
